What to Look For Before Buying
When picking oil-related parts for the Giulia, double-check exact model and engine compatibility. I’d look for OEM branding or confirmed cross-reference data. Prioritize filtration efficiency, reliable seals, and sensor reliability to minimize maintenance hiccups. Think about your service cadence and whether the part supports your preferred oil type.
Check Consideration 1 – Confirm Fitment
Double-check the exact part number against your VIN. Giulia models differ by engine and year, so confirm fitment before you buy. When you can, consult your dealer or service manual to verify compatibility with 2.0L or 2.9L engines. A mismatched part can cause leaks or sensor warnings.
Value Consideration 2 – Filtration And Media
Filtration and media matter: look for media that holds dirt well without creating a big pressure drop. OEM parts typically deliver reliable performance, while premium aftermarket options should offer similar filtration without dragging oil pressure. If you run synthetic oil, check that the media holds up to higher cleanliness demands.
Rating Consideration 3 – Compatibility And Cross References
Compatibility and cross-references: confirm the part fits Giulia models shared with Stelvio or other Alfa lines. You may need cross-references to Chrysler or other brands for aftermarket options. Ratings and reviews help, but always verify with the manufacturer to avoid surprises.
Verify Consideration 4 – Service Life And Installation
Think about service life and installation: check the suggested service intervals for oil filters and sensors. Some installations require special tools or timing with other maintenance work. Make sure you have the right gaskets and o-rings. A proper install cuts leaks and extends component life.
Frequently Asked Questions
What matters most when choosing an oil filter for the Giulia?
My take: Fit and filtration quality matter most. An OEM filter guarantees compatibility, while good aftermarket options should match filtration efficiency and seals. Always double-check the exact part number against your Giulia’s year and engine.
Can aftermarket sensors replace OEM sensors without issues?
Yes, aftermarket sensors can work, but I’d check the exact part number and the car’s year compatibility. Some sensors need calibration or software updates. If you want plug-and-play reliability, OEM parts are the safer route.
How often should I replace the oil level sensor on a Giulia?
Replace when readings drift or the sensor shows wear. Manuals may specify intervals, but heat and wear shorten life. Regularly verifying oil level manually helps prevent misreadings.
Are high-flow oil filters better for the Giulia?
High-flow filters can help maintain steady oil supply, particularly at higher RPMs. They still need to provide solid filtration. Make sure the filter you choose matches your Giulia’s specs to avoid pressure changes.
Should I mix OEM and aftermarket parts for Giulia maintenance?
You can mix parts if the aftermarket matches exact part numbers and specs. If you’re unsure, prioritize OEM parts for critical items like filters, sensors, and seals to reduce risk. Keep documentation for warranty purposes.
